M5Unit-ENV 1.2.1 git rev:ad1926a
|
This is the complete list of members for m5::unit::UnitSCD41, including all inherited members.
_cfg (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
_data (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
begin() override (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| virtual |
celsius() const | m5::unit::UnitSCD40 | inline |
co2() const | m5::unit::UnitSCD40 | inline |
config() const | m5::unit::UnitSCD40 | inline |
config(const config_t &cfg) | m5::unit::UnitSCD40 | inline |
delay_true(const uint32_t duration) (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
fahrenheit() const | m5::unit::UnitSCD40 | inline |
humidity() const | m5::unit::UnitSCD40 | inline |
is_valid_chip() override (defined in m5::unit::UnitSCD41) | m5::unit::UnitSCD41 | protectedvirtual |
M5_UNIT_COMPONENT_PERIODIC_MEASUREMENT_ADAPTER_HPP_BUILDER(UnitSCD40, scd4x::Data) (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
measureSingleshot(scd4x::Data &d) | m5::unit::UnitSCD41 | |
measureSingleshotRHT(scd4x::Data &d) | m5::unit::UnitSCD41 | |
performFactoryReset(const uint32_t duration=scd4x::PERFORM_FACTORY_RESET_DURATION) | m5::unit::UnitSCD40 | |
performForcedRecalibration(const uint16_t concentration, int16_t &correction) | m5::unit::UnitSCD40 | |
performSelfTest(bool &malfunction) | m5::unit::UnitSCD40 | |
powerDown(const uint32_t duration=scd41::POWER_DOWN_DURATION) | m5::unit::UnitSCD41 | |
read_data_ready_status() (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
read_measurement(scd4x::Data &d, const bool all=true) (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
read_register(const uint16_t reg, uint8_t *rbuf, const uint32_t rlen, const uint32_t duration=1) (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
readAmbientPressure(uint16_t &pressure) | m5::unit::UnitSCD40 | |
readAutomaticSelfCalibrationEnabled(bool &enabled) | m5::unit::UnitSCD40 | |
readAutomaticSelfCalibrationInitialPeriod(uint16_t &hours) | m5::unit::UnitSCD41 | |
readAutomaticSelfCalibrationStandardPeriod(uint16_t &hours) | m5::unit::UnitSCD41 | |
readAutomaticSelfCalibrationTarget(uint16_t &ppm) | m5::unit::UnitSCD40 | |
readSensorAltitude(uint16_t &altitude) | m5::unit::UnitSCD40 | |
readSerialNumber(char *serialNumber) | m5::unit::UnitSCD40 | |
readSerialNumber(uint64_t &serialNumber) | m5::unit::UnitSCD40 | |
readTemperatureOffset(float &offset) | m5::unit::UnitSCD40 | |
reInit(const uint32_t duration=scd4x::REINIT_DURATION) | m5::unit::UnitSCD40 | |
start_periodic_measurement(const scd4x::Mode mode=scd4x::Mode::Normal) (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
startLowPowerPeriodicMeasurement() | m5::unit::UnitSCD40 | inline |
startPeriodicMeasurement(const scd4x::Mode mode=scd4x::Mode::Normal) | m5::unit::UnitSCD40 | inline |
stop_periodic_measurement(const uint32_t duration=scd4x::STOP_PERIODIC_MEASUREMENT_DURATION) (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
stopPeriodicMeasurement(const uint32_t duration=scd4x::STOP_PERIODIC_MEASUREMENT_DURATION) | m5::unit::UnitSCD40 | inline |
temperature() const | m5::unit::UnitSCD40 | inline |
UnitSCD40(const uint8_t addr=DEFAULT_ADDRESS) (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| inlineexplicit |
UnitSCD41(const uint8_t addr=DEFAULT_ADDRESS) (defined in m5::unit::UnitSCD41) | m5::unit::UnitSCD41 | inlineexplicit |
update(const bool force=false) override (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| virtual |
wakeup() | m5::unit::UnitSCD41 | |
write_register(const uint16_t reg, uint8_t *wbuf, const uint32_t wlen) (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| protected |
writeAmbientPressure(const uint16_t pressure, const uint32_t duration=scd4x::SET_AMBIENT_PRESSURE_DURATION) | m5::unit::UnitSCD40 | |
writeAutomaticSelfCalibrationEnabled(const bool enabled=true, const uint32_t duration=scd4x::SET_AUTOMATIC_SELF_CALIBRATION_ENABLED_DURATION) | m5::unit::UnitSCD40 | |
writeAutomaticSelfCalibrationInitialPeriod(const uint16_t hours, const uint32_t duration=scd41::SET_AUTOMATIC_SELF_CALIBRATION_INITIAL_PERIOD_DURATION) | m5::unit::UnitSCD41 | |
writeAutomaticSelfCalibrationStandardPeriod(const uint16_t hours, const uint32_t duration=scd41::SET_AUTOMATIC_SELF_CALIBRATION_STANDARD_PERIOD_DURATION) | m5::unit::UnitSCD41 | |
writeAutomaticSelfCalibrationTarget(const uint16_t ppm, const uint32_t duration=scd4x::SET_AUTOMATIC_SELF_CALIBRATION_TARGET_DURATION) | m5::unit::UnitSCD40 | |
writePersistSettings(const uint32_t duration=scd4x::PERSIST_SETTINGS_DURATION) | m5::unit::UnitSCD40 | |
writeSensorAltitude(const uint16_t altitude, const uint32_t duration=scd4x::SET_SENSOR_ALTITUDE_DURATION) | m5::unit::UnitSCD40 | |
writeTemperatureOffset(const float offset, const uint32_t duration=scd4x::SET_TEMPERATURE_OFFSET_DURATION) | m5::unit::UnitSCD40 | |
~UnitSCD40() (defined in m5::unit::UnitSCD40) | m5::unit::UnitSCD40 | inlinevirtual |
~UnitSCD41() (defined in m5::unit::UnitSCD41) | m5::unit::UnitSCD41 | inlinevirtual |